Munich's Hidden Gems: Secrets Beyond the Tourist Trail

While Munich boasts world-renowned attractions like the Hofbräuhaus and Englischer Garten, venturing beyond the beaten path reveals a trove of secrets. Tucked away in cozy neighborhoods, you'll discover independent boutiques brimming with local finds. Stroll through the charming Viktualienmarkt, a feast for the senses overflowing with fresh produce and regional delicacies. For a dose of history, explore the ancient architecture of the Glockenbachviertel or delve into the city's artistic heritage at the Pinakothek museums. Munich's hidden gems offer an authentic and unforgettable experience for those willing to discover a little further.

Immerse Yourself in Munich's Cultural Tapestry

Munich, the vibrant capital of Bavaria, beckons you with its rich cultural heritage. From the majestic halls of the Residenz Palace to the whimsical charm of Englischer Garten, this city offers a captivating blend of history, art, and tradition. Wander through the picturesque streets of Altstadt, explore hidden courtyards and charming boutiques, and savor the authentic Bavarian cuisine at traditional beer gardens. Indulge in the world-renowned Oktoberfest celebrations, where revelers from across the globe gather to raise a stein and embrace the spirit of festivity. Munich's cultural tapestry is woven with threads of innovation and creativity, evident in its thriving art scene, vibrant theater performances, and renowned museums.

  • Delve into the masterpieces of the Alte Pinakothek, home to a treasure trove of European paintings from the 14th to 18th centuries.
  • Experience the world of Bavarian opera at the Bavarian State Opera, renowned for its exceptional performances and grand architecture.
